Unleashing the Power: Evolution in Off-Road Motorcycles

 1. Rise of Electric Off-Road Motorcycles

The off-road motorcycle segment is undergoing a green revolution with the advent of electric models. Riders are increasingly drawn to electric off-road bikes, attracted by their silent operation, low maintenance, and environmentally friendly profile. This trend reflects a broader industry movement towards sustainable and efficient power solutions.

 2. Integration of Advanced Suspension Systems

Off-road enthusiasts demand not only power but also precision in handling rugged terrains. The integration of advanced suspension systems in off-road motorcycles is a pivotal trend. Manufacturers are focusing on delivering superior shock absorption and stability, providing riders with a more controlled and comfortable experience on challenging surfaces.

Navigating the All-Terrain: ATV and UTV Trends

 3. Utility ATVs: Beyond Recreation

While ATVs have long been associated with recreational riding, the Powersports Market Trends is witnessing an increased demand for utility ATVs. These vehicles are not just for thrill-seekers but serve practical purposes in agriculture, forestry, and other industries. The versatility of utility ATVs is expanding their appeal beyond the traditional powersports audience.

 4. UTVs Dominating the Utility Scene

The Utility Task Vehicle (UTV) segment is experiencing a surge in popularity. With their ability to navigate rough terrains while accommodating multiple passengers, UTVs are becoming the vehicle of choice for outdoor work and recreation. The Powersports Market Trends is responding with innovations in UTV design, incorporating enhanced safety features and creature comforts.

Watersports Adventures: Jet Skis and Personal Watercraft

 5. Rise of Electric Jet Skis

Similar to the shift in off-road motorcycles, the watersports segment is embracing electric propulsion. Electric jet skis are gaining traction for their eco-friendly operation and reduced noise levels. As water enthusiasts seek more sustainable options, manufacturers are investing in electric technologies to power the next generation of personal watercraft.

 6. Integration of Smart Features in Personal Watercraft

Technology is making a splash in the watersports arena with the integration of smart features in personal watercraft. From GPS navigation systems to Bluetooth connectivity, riders can now enjoy a connected experience on the water. These smart features not only enhance the overall enjoyment but also contribute to safety and navigation.

Powersports Market Trends Expansion and Demographic Shifts

 7. Growing Female Participation in Powersports

Powersports is shedding its traditional image as a male-dominated domain. The Powersports Market Trends is experiencing a notable increase in female participation, with women embracing off-road motorcycles, ATVs, and personal watercraft. This shift is influencing product design, marketing strategies, and the overall inclusivity of the powersports community.

 8. Expanding Powersports in Emerging Markets

As economies grow and leisure spending increases, emerging markets are becoming hotspots for powersports. Countries in Asia, Latin America, and Africa are witnessing a surge in demand for recreational vehicles. Manufacturers are adapting their product offerings to cater to the unique preferences and requirements of these diverse powersports market.

Technological Innovations and Future Prospects

 9. Advanced Connectivity and Telematics

The powersports experience is becoming more connected than ever. Advanced connectivity and telematics systems are making their way into vehicles, providing riders with real-time information about performance, maintenance, and navigation. This trend not only enhances the user experience but also contributes to the overall safety of powersports enthusiasts.

 10. Autonomous and Semi-Autonomous Powersports Vehicles

The future promises a new era of autonomy in powersports. Manufacturers are exploring the integration of autonomous and semi-autonomous technologies in off-road motorcycles, ATVs, and UTVs. These innovations aim to enhance safety, provide assistance in challenging terrains, and open up possibilities for riders of varying skill levels.
